A fashion trend is characterized as a popular style or movement in clothing and accessories that gains traction within a specific timeframe. This can include various aspects such as silhouettes, patterns, and materials that resonate with the collective consciousness of society at that moment13. Trends are often distinguished from fads, which are short-lived bursts of popularity, while real trends can last from several months to several years4.
Influences on Fashion Trends
Fashion trends are influenced by a multitude of factors:
- Cultural and Social Context: Trends often mirror the zeitgeist, reflecting societal moods and events. For instance, during the COVID-19 pandemic, there was a notable shift towards comfortable clothing as people adapted to working from home24.
- Pop Culture: Movies, music, and celebrity endorsements play significant roles in shaping trends. For example, styles worn by celebrities can quickly become aspirational for the public24.
- Fashion Industry Dynamics: Designers showcase new trends during fashion weeks, where trend forecasting agencies analyze and predict upcoming styles based on mood boards and color palettes25.
- Technological Innovations: New materials and technologies can also spark trends. The introduction of fabrics like nylon has historically influenced fashion directions2.
The Life Cycle of Fashion Trends
The life cycle of a fashion trend typically follows five stages:
- Introduction: A new trend is launched, usually by high-profile designers at fashion shows.
- Rise: The trend gains popularity as influencers and celebrities adopt it, increasing consumer interest.
- Peak: The trend reaches its maximum visibility and is widely available across various price points.
- Decline: Interest wanes as consumers begin to seek new styles.
- Obsolescence: The trend fades from popularity entirely5.
Types of Fashion Trends
Trends can be categorized into three main types:
- Fads: Short-lived trends that may last from a few months to a year.
- Real Trends: More enduring styles that can influence consumer behavior over several seasons.
- Classics: Timeless pieces that remain fashionable for years, such as the little black dress or classic jeans

Sustainable Fashion Takes Center Stage
As sustainability becomes a global priority, fashion brands are adopting eco-friendly practices. From biodegradable fabrics to Fashion Trends upcycled designs, 2024 focuses on mindful consumption.
Key Trends in Sustainable Fashion:
Organic Cotton and Hemp: Soft yet durable, these fabrics have become staples for casual and high-end fashion.
Recycled Materials: Brands like Stella McCartney and Patagonia are leading with pieces crafted from ocean plastics and old garments.
Minimalist Capsule Wardrobes: Streamlining your wardrobe to include timeless pieces that can be mixed and matched reduces waste and enhances personal style.
Style Tip: Invest in versatile, high-quality pieces that align with your values. Op t for neutral tones or earthy colors to stay trendy while being eco-conscious.


The Rise of Oversized Everything
Oversized clothing has made a significant comeback, offering a blend of comfort and chic aesthetics. Think boxy blazers, baggy jeans, and roomy coats that add flair to any outfit.
Popular Oversized Items:
Blazers: Worn as a statement piece over dresses or paired with wide-leg trousers.
Sweaters: Chunky knits are perfect for layering.
Trousers: High-waisted baggy pants are dominating streetwear.
Style Tip: Balance oversized items with fitted pieces. For instance, pair an oversized blazer with a fitted tank top and slim jeans.
The Power of Bold Colors and Prints
Neutral tones had their moment, but 2024 is all about vibrant hues and statement patterns. Designers are embracing dopamine dressing, which uses color to uplift moods.
Trending Colors and Prints:
Viva Magenta: Pantone’s color of the year continues to inspire vibrant palettes.
Abstract Prints: Swirling patterns and geometric shapes are captivating runways.
Animal Prints: From zebra stripes to leopard spots, these timeless prints are back with a contemporary Fashion Trends twist.
Style Tip: Don’t shy away from mixing prints. A striped blouse paired with floral pants can create an unexpectedly harmonious look.
